Latest revision as of 07:25, 15 August 2011

Sacrifice is a command that offers an object to your deity if you are devoted, to a random deity if you are undevoted, or to your order or clan deity if you are undevoted and a member of an organization. If you are devoted, the most common result from a sacrifice is a small increase in favor.

The gods may reward you for the sacrifice, and the nature of the reward depends upon the type of object. The most common sacrifice for favor is the fresh corpse of a mob you have killed.

Syntax

  • Sac/Sacrifice <object>
